Salary Insights

Key takeaways from the wage structure.

Defense Out-Earns Entire Forward Line

The total wage bill for Millwall's six defenders (€4.5M) is higher than the combined salaries of all eight forwards on the roster (€4.0M).

Two Midfielders Nearly Match Eight Forwards

The combined salary of the top two midfield earners, Alfie Doughty and Barry Bannan (€3.0M), is nearly equal to the total wage bill for the entire eight-player forward unit (€4.0M).

Left-Back Is Millwall's Top Earner

The highest-paid player at the club is Joe Bryan, a Left-Back, earning €1.9M per year. His salary surpasses that of any forward or midfielder on the team.

Top Earner Out-Earns Entire Goalkeeping Unit

Left-Back Joe Bryan's individual salary of €1.9M is greater than the combined annual wages of all three goalkeepers on the roster, which total €1.3M.

Top Forward Earns Less Than Midfielders

The club's highest-paid forward, Mihailo Ivanović at €935K, earns significantly less than the top two midfielders, Alfie Doughty (€1.7M) and Barry Bannan (€1.3M).

Millwall's Three Distinct Salary Tiers

The squad's wages are structured into three clear tiers. The elite tier, earning over €1M, includes players like Joe Bryan (€1.9M), Alfie Doughty (€1.7M), and Barry Bannan (€1.3M). A large middle bracket earns between €400K and €1M, featuring players like Luke Cundle (€936K) and Jake Cooper (€900K). The lower tier consists of players earning under €400K, such as Caleb Taylor (€360K) and Zak Sturge (€275K).

Cundle and Luongo on Identical Wages

Midfielders Luke Cundle and Massimo Luongo are on the exact same salary, with both players earning €936K per year.

Coburn and Leonard Share Salary Figure

Forward Josh Coburn and midfielder Ryan Leonard both earn precisely €625K annually, creating a salary pairing between two different positions.

Doughty Dominates Midfield Pay Scale

Alfie Doughty is the highest-paid midfielder at the club, earning €1.7M per year. He is also the second-highest earner in the entire squad.

Ivanović Leads The Attacking Line's Wages

Mihailo Ivanović is the top-earning forward at Millwall with an annual salary of €935K.

Potential wage savings if Barry Bannan and Femi Azeez depart

Potential departures and their salary impact.

Barry Bannan, currently earning €1.3M/year, is linked with a move to Sheffield Wednesday; Femi Azeez, with a salary of €435K/year, is reportedly linked to clubs such as AFC Bournemouth and Crystal Palace; Macaulay Langstaff, earning €615K/year, could move to Salford City; Billy Mitchell, on €610K/year, is rumoured to be a target for Stoke City or Watford; Tristan Crama, with a salary of €468K/year, has been linked to Everton; and Danny McNamara, earning €647K/year, is linked with a transfer to Hull City.
